| Goals | The aim of this course is to develop students’ career awareness regarding the expectations of professional life, enable them to effectively utilize their academic education to plan their post-graduation careers, support them in selecting professions aligned with their interests, skills, and competencies, and guide them in strategically shaping their careers in suitable fields. |
| Course Content | The course introduces the concept of career, the role of Career Centers, and the importance of self-awareness. It examines how intelligence, personality, and individual traits influence career choices, and highlights the development of technical and soft skills. Students learn how to prepare for their careers, including CV writing and interview skills, and explore various sectors such as public, private, academia, entrepreneurship, and national and international organizations. By the end of the course, they develop practical career plans based on acquired knowledge. |
| # | Öğrenme Kazanımı |
| 1 | Explain the concept of career and the fundamental stages of the career planning process. |
| 2 | Analyze their interests, skills, abilities, and personal characteristics to enhance self-awareness |
| 3 | Compare career opportunities across different sectors and make informed professional decisions |
| 4 | Effectively apply CV writing and interview techniques. |
| 5 | Develop short-, medium-, and long-term career plans aligned with their personal and professional goals. |
